 Today we're fasting from what I call the "problem-focused" mentality. 

The problem-focused mentality just sees and reports the problem. 
 LET'S CHANGE IT TODAY

 1. Never be satisfied with just recognizing a problem. There are enough critics and complainers in the world. The world needs solution-minded people, not just those who can report a problem. 

 2. We are compensated in life for the problems we solve, not the problems we merely recognize. In Genesis 41, Joseph not only recognized the famine coming, but he offered a solution for the famine. As a result, he became the most powerful man in the world. Even Pharaoh bowed his heart to Joseph and recognized his power. 

 3. Love math! What do I mean? Mathematics is a great discipline because it proves there is a solution to every problem. Whether you liked math in school, we need to get this: There is a solution to everything. Look for it 

 4. You have the mind of Christ. With His mind, you will find His solutions. With every problem man created, God had a solution. And you have His mind! 

 5. Lean on the Holy Spirit. As we are led by the Holy Spirit and pray in the Holy Spirit, we bring His solutions into our situation. Romans 8:26–27 says, “the Spirit helps our weaknesses. For we do not know how to pray as we should, but the Spirit Himself makes intercession for us . . . according to the will [solutions] of God.” 

 6. Stop talking about the problem and start talking to it. Jesus said, “If you shall say to this mountain, be removed and cast into the sea, and do not doubt . . . it shall obey you.” Use your mouth to move the problem

I pray Amen Story in Bible about how fasting can help you defeat the enemy: King Jehoshaphat is told, “… a great multitude is coming against you… And Jehoshaphat feared, and set himself to seek the Lord, and proclaimed a fast throughout all Judah” (2 Chronicles 20:2–3, NKJV). The Scripture says that he “feared,” but he only paused a moment there. He immediately set himself and all the people of Judah to seek the Lord through fasting and prayer. Then he took his place in the assembly of the people and began to praise—proclaiming who God was and all that God had done for them. He ended by saying, “… We have no power against this great multitude that is coming against us; nor do we know what to do, but our eyes are upon You” (2 Chronicles 12, NKJV). How many times do we find ourselves saying that same thing: “I don’t know what to do. This problem is far too big for me to handle. God, my eyes are on You!” The next day, they went early to the place the Lord had directed them. Then Jehoshaphat addressed the people again, saying: “… Believe in the Lord your God, and you shall be established; believe His prophets, and you shall prosper.” … he appointed those who should sing to the Lord, and who should praise the beauty of holiness, as they went out before the army and were saying: “Praise the Lord, for His mercy endures forever.” (2 Chronicles 20:20–21 NKJV). Now, notice what happened when they began to praise: “… The Lord set ambushes against the people of Ammon, Moab, and Mount Seir, who had come against Judah; and they were defeated” (2 Chronicles 20:22, NKJV). There is power in corporate fasting and power in corporate praise! And I believe it’s time to exchange ashes for beauty, mourning for joy, and a garment of heaviness for a garment of praise.
